Transaction e6961f64752a87ab61c1f35f63c17c02d13dd27c780745edb374bd6a01217635
1 Input
1 Output
-
e6961f64752a87ab61c1f35f63c17c02d13dd27c780745edb374bd6a01217635:0
- value
- 43169343
- script pubkey
- OP_0 OP_PUSHBYTES_20 990a4c03498f141ec961b34fe5b8b98075333348
- address
- bc1qny9ycq6f3u2pajtpkd87tw9esp6nxv6gc7vl59